Simulation of a cusped bubble rising in a viscoelastic fluid with a new numerical method

We developed a new lattice Boltzmann method that allows the simulation of
two-phase flow of viscoelastic liquid mixtures. We used this new method to
simulate a bubble rising in a viscoelastic fluid and were able to reproduce the
experimentally observed cusp at the trailing end of the bubble.
